Handover: Thumbnail Queue (Pixlwren)

Hey Marta — handing off the thumbnail generation queue before I'm out next week. The resize workers on Pixlwren are stable now, but the retry topic still backs up when someone uploads a giant TIFF. I bumped the memory cap and added a dead-letter drain that runs hourly. If the queue stalls completely, restart the consumer group, then unlock the ops vault to re-seed credentials. The passphrase you'll need is right below this note.

unlock words, baguf-badug: aldath-ralwyn-gilath-oliys-sorius-raleth-pelmir-praeth-lamix-druvan-siliel-fraax-queniel

### Account Recovery — Picklane Optimizer

If an ops lead gets locked out of the Picklane admin panel mid-shift, pick routes fall back to naive aisle order — slow but safe. Verify the requester on the Harrowgate ops channel, then reset via the recovery console. The console itself is sealed; unsealing it for the reviewer requires the passphrase below.

vault phrase of kaduf-baweg = norael-julox-raleth-wenok-eliir-ulamir-ulair-norwyn-rusion

**Where is the evacuation chair stored?** The evacuation chair for Hollenbeck House is kept in the locked store beside Stairwell B on the second floor. Reception staff should only open the store during a drill, an actual evacuation, or the monthly inspection by the Varden Facilities team. The store door uses the standard keypad fitted last spring. The current access code is below.

staff pass of tahop-bawif = bdg-LTM-4